This document provides an overview of a project assessing the potential role of cultured proteins in global nutrition and sustainability. Key points include: - The project aims to model the health, development, and environmental impacts of cultured egg and dairy proteins compared to traditional agriculture. - A market landscape assessment found the milk and egg market is large and varies by country income. The cultured protein market is poised for early 2022 product launches. - An enabling environment analysis examined regulations in the US, EU, India and Ethiopia. It identified multiple potential regulatory pathways and noted GMO considerations vary by country.
